REFLECTIVE Ag ALLOY FILM FOR REFLECTORS HAVING SUPERIOR SURFACE FLATNESS BY ADDING PROPER AMOUNT OF RARE EARTH ELEMENT AND REFLECTOR USING THE SAME

PURPOSE: To provide a reflective Ag alloy film for reflectors having superior surface flatness and high reflectivity even under the heating environment, and a reflector using the reflective Ag alloy film having such superior characteristics. CONSTITUTION: The reflective Ag alloy film for reflectors is characterized in that the reflective Ag alloy film has a surface roughness(Ra) of 2.0 nm or less, wherein the reflective Ag alloy film contains 0.1 to 3.0 atom% of a rare earth metal element, wherein the rare earth metal element is Nd, wherein the reflective Ag alloy film contains 0.5 to 5.0 atom% of one or more elements selected from Au, Pd, Cu and Pt, wherein thickness of the reflective Ag alloy film is 50 to 300 nm, and wherein the reflective Ag alloy film is obtained by heating an Ag alloy thin film deposited substrate to a temperature of 50 to 200 deg.C when forming a reflective Ag alloy film. The reflector comprises a substrate, and a reflective Ag alloy film for reflectors that is formed on the substrate, wherein the reflector further comprises a base layer that is formed on the substrate and includes one or more compounds selected from the group consisting of oxide, nitride and oxynitride.
